Our Expert Thinking

Intel's surprising Q3 profit of $4.1 billion marks a dramatic turnaround from last year's $16.6 billion loss. This financial recovery suggests Intel's restructuring is working, potentially freeing up capital for increased investment in AI and data centres. A healthier Intel could drive demand throughout the semiconductor supply chain.

What You Need to Know

This group focuses on companies that supply essential equipment, software, and materials to chip manufacturers like Intel. These businesses often benefit when major semiconductor companies increase their capital spending. The theme captures the ripple effects of Intel's potential revival across the broader chip ecosystem.
